Output 37366bfeee859486b0b21ef436b97fc07be8e10ca815494580a13f75d0bc861e:0

value
7613207
script pubkey
OP_0 OP_PUSHBYTES_20 182184f0895ece7762c851e55f9b2188368bea8d
address
bc1qrqscfuyftm88wckg28j4lxep3qmgh65dne5p0f
transaction
37366bfeee859486b0b21ef436b97fc07be8e10ca815494580a13f75d0bc861e
confirmations
161
spent
true